โ“ FAQs:

1. How do I choose the best name for my story?
Pick a title that matches your story’s theme, mood, and main conflict. A good title should be easy to remember and make readers curious.

2. Should a story title be short or long?
Short titles are usually easier to remember, but longer titles can work if they create strong emotion or mystery.

3. Can I use fantasy names for non-fantasy stories?
Yes. Many fantasy-style titles sound creative and can also fit adventure, mystery, or young adult stories.

4. What makes a story title catchy?
Catchy titles often use strong words, emotion, mystery, or unusual combinations such as Shadow Castle or Echoes of Hope.

5. How many words should a story title have?
Most successful story titles use between one and five words. This keeps them clear and memorable.

6. Can I change my story title later?
Absolutely. Many writers try several titles before choosing the final one.
